First, we have siren #73, located near the intersection of Old Courthouse Way and Oriana Road. This one was a new discovery while we were stopped at a nearby traffic light. It's an oddball 2906, which was unexpected. It's also unfortunately close in height and distance to some nearby apartments.

I have no clue what the 22A on the control box means, but I think it has something to do with my theory that some sirens were added later (especially since #73 makes no sense in what I think is a 71 siren system).

Next, we have siren #72 (again with the strange number - this one is label 21A), located at R. O. Nelson Elementary School. This is a stereotypical 2806.

Now, siren #15, located at Oliver C. Greenwood Elementary School. This one is a 2906 that replaced a Sentry 10V2T (thank you murrfarms for the info). It's also probably one of the sirens in the cacophony of wind-downs in my December test video.
